Four-Day Bank Holiday Stretch Hits Odisha and Goa Starting September 12

Banks in Odisha and Goa will be closed from September 12 through September 15, creating a four-day holiday stretch, while a nationwide strike is set for September 11.

From September 12 to September 15, banks in Odisha and Goa will remain shut, marking a four-day holiday period that includes the second Saturday, Sunday and the observance of Ganesh Chaturthi and Nuakhai. In contrast, banks in Maharashtra, Karnataka, Telangana, Tamil Nadu and Andhra Pradesh will close for three consecutive days, ending on Monday, September 14. A nationwide bank strike is slated for September 11, potentially affecting operations even at locations that stay open.

The overlapping holidays and strike could cause inconvenience for customers needing in-branch services. Authorities recommend that anyone with urgent banking matters schedule them before the holiday window. The schedule reflects regional festival calendars and the broader labor action across the banking sector.
